Brotherman

Creation & Design

Brotherman was created to represent positive Black male role models in the comic book industry, focusing on themes of empowerment and social justice.

Early Years

Initially introduced in the early 1990s, Brotherman quickly gained a following for his relatable struggles and heroic deeds.

Character Development

Over the years, Brotherman has evolved from a simple superhero into a symbol of hope and resilience, addressing real-world issues through his narratives.

Cultural Reception

Brotherman has been well-received for its positive representation and has garnered a loyal fanbase.
